Sodium-ion Battery vs Lithium-ion Battery: Which One Is Better?
When choosing the best type of battery for your electronic appliances, the debate between sodium-ion and lithium-ion batteries is common. Both sodium (Na-ion) and lithium (Li-ion) batteries are rechargeable. Still, the materials used in the batteries are very different. Both of these batteries have advantages and disadvantages. What are the applications of 18650 cylindrical lithium battery?
18650 cylindrical lithium battery is a common lithium-ion battery with the advantages of high energy density, long life, small self-discharge rate, low internal resistance, and high discharge platform. With the increasing demand for new energy industries and portable devices, lithium batteries have gradually become the first choice.
